Fed up with this so called disease

I really just need to vent.

I am angry and I just dont think I have Fibromyalgia.

I was diagnosed with this when I was 17yrs old I am 34yrs old and I was once confirmed that this is what it is.

I have spinal, hip and lower right quadrant pain and the Neurologist that I saw a pain clinic told me I look great for my condition and that there is nothing else it could be.

I have thyroid and colon issues in my family but this damn diagnoses isn't going to diagnose the other issues because they keep focusing on it.  I had a spinal xray when I was 16 and had mild scoliosis 15 deg not bad but I am now 34 wouldn't they do another x ray or MRI to see what as happened over all these years?  I have Mild degenerative disk disease in my jaw is it not possible to have that in the spine? is it not also possible since I have estrogen dominance with stage IV endo that I could possibly have some thyroid issues?

This doctor told me I should never had the endometrioisis surgery and that I should  stay focused on the treatment through the pain management clinic.

I said I wasnt taking pain meds because I dont think I have FMS.  He wasnt impressed.

Anyways I am annoyed, angry and I just dont understand.

I was told about 4 yrs ago I had fibro, due to me complaining about my awful leg/thigh pains.

However, NOT one of my doctors every mentions it, or considers it for the reason for my aliments.

I went in Tues this week due to my hips & thighs really hurting. They did not even mention the Fibro. My dr. did an xray & ran blood work for arthritis. When he pressed on both sides of the hips, I jumped...

Turns out I had bursitis of both sides of the hips...he did steroid shots on each hip & the pain is all gone....well a lot better than it has ever been.

For 3 yrs every time I went in for my leg/thigh pain they always assumed could be Vit D, or thyroid related. (I had a TT ) Yes I was very low on Vit D & my thyroid levels were off or sometimes they would just say I wish I had an answer for you, but they never mentioned Fibro which I was diagnosed with about 4 yrs earlier.

I have to admit, BUT JUST ME, but I am skeptical of the fibro diagnosis for me.

I have had a lot of health issues, but not one surgeon or doctor or specialist every blamed it on Fibro, or even mentioned it as being the cause of my aliments.

I never bring up the fibro diagnosisi because to me they will automatically blame that and quit trying to figure out my problem.

I wonder if brusitis was my problem with my legs all along...But this was the first time my hips hurt along with my legs/thighs.

I am underweight, so they can't blame it on me being over weight.They just say I am a curious patient.
